Abstract
This work focuses on addressing limitations in the optical properties of germanium (Ge), especially concerning reflections from the planar surface and for sub-bandgap wavelengths (>1.7 µm). To overcome these challenges, femtosecond laser processing is employed. The study explores the impact of fs-laser texturing on crystalline Ge wafers, highlighting the potential benefits of induced surface micro- and nanostructures in improving optical absorption. The experiment involves varying laser power and scan speed, and the results show a significant enhancement in absorptance in a wide spectral range of 0.25 – 2.5 µm. The obtained high absorptance outperforms fs-laser textured silicon at wavelengths exceeding 1 µm, suggesting promising applications for fs-laser-textured Ge in infrared optical and optoelectronic technologies.Description
